The cheapest way to get from Caffè del Viaggiatore, Valsolda to Tirano is to bus and ferry and train which costs €12 - €18 and takes 4h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Caffè del Viaggiatore, Valsolda to Tirano is to drive which takes 2h 1m and costs €17 - €26.
No, there is no direct bus from Caffè del Viaggiatore, Valsolda to Tirano. However, there are services departing from San Mamete Piazza Roma and arriving at Tirano, Stazione via Castagnola, S. Domenico and Lugano, Stazione Nord.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 41m.
The distance between Caffè del Viaggiatore, Valsolda and Tirano is 106 km. The road distance is 112.5 km.
